The Role
The Contact Centre Branch of the Workforce Australia for Individuals Division is seeking people who are skilled in providing operational, specialist and leadership support at the APS6 level.
Reporting to the Workforce Management Assistant Director, the Workforce Planning Manager provides a range of strategic leadership and subject matter expertise in Workforce and Workload Management to assist with the smooth running of the branch.
The Workforce Planning Manager oversees a team of Workforce Schedulers who create and maintain schedules for all frontline Contact Centres Branch employees.
This role supports staff operating in fast-paced and at times psychosocially demanding environments, and contributes to building capability, confidence and resilience across frontline teams.
Duties and Responsibilities
Lead workforce planning, forecasting, scheduling and optimisation activities to ensure workforce capability and capacity align with operational requirements and service delivery objectives.
Provide strategic workforce management advice and evidence-based recommendations to support operational decision-making, business performance and continuous improvement outcomes.
Lead and develop a high-performing team by setting clear priorities, managing workflows, building capability and fostering a positive and inclusive team culture.
Build and maintain productive relationships with internal and external stakeholders, influencing outcomes and collaborating to deliver workforce solutions that meet business needs.
Monitor, analyse and interpret workforce performance data, identifying trends, risks and opportunities to inform planning activities and improve operational effectiveness.
Manage complex workforce management issues and competing priorities, exercising sound judgement to deliver practical, customer-focused solutions in a dynamic environment.
Drive continuous improvement initiatives, including the development and refinement of workforce management processes, tools, reporting and business practices.
Provide subject matter expertise in workforce management principles and practices, supporting frontline leaders to effectively manage workforce performance, productivity and service delivery outcomes.
